Here is the current list of questions that I have been asked after delivering and setting up the laptop. The laptop was installed January 29, 2006.

I can't control the mouse, it seems to have a mind of its own.

Phone call log with UG on February 1, 2006:
Me: Please tell me what you see on your screen.
UG: I see applications in the upper left, some blue boxes in the lower right, the time in the upper right. I hear music.. can you get the radio on this?
Me: You can hear some radio programs via the internet but we can talk about that after we get you working again.. what you see in the middle of the screen and on the taskbar.
UG: Taskbar?
Me: The taskbar is the bottom bar on the screen.. the blue boxes (desktop switcher) are on the taskbar.
UG: Ok. I see the website that I was looking at in the middle. On the bottom bar I see Epiphany Web Browser [53].

He had inadvertantly opened 53 web browser instances that more than likely ate up all of the laptop's resources. I instructed him how to close the windows with the mouse.

Here are the explanations/concepts that were necessary to troubleshoot the call. I like to use windowsish terminology when describing things in an attempt to use terms that most computer users will understand. This way people other than me (or people who know linux) can help out.

  • the desktop (where he sees trashcan, computer, etc).
  • the top and bottom panels (applications menu, time, virtual desktop selector, etc).
  • what a window is.
  • the _ + x boxes in the upper right hand corner of each window.
  • how to read the bottom panel (taskbar in windows speak) to determine how many windows he had open.

Time on call: 45 minutes.
